Challenges in Small Cell Deployment
Challenges in Small Cell Deployment Vodafone Germany, Networks8
Regulatory and legal aspects for small cell locations have to be
considered. Site infrastructure, power supply and backhauling have to be solved
Interworking with existing network layer is mandatory
A heterogeneous network structure needs sophisticated methods
for planning optimisation and operation
Invest & operational costs are key criteria
We need innovative solutions to enhance our network
and improve customer satisfaction
